In 2020-2021, 40,555 people earned their degree in information technology, making the major the 42nd most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, information technology gra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$46,525 and had an average of $26,794 in loans still to pay off.
Across Nebraska, there were 411 information technology graduates with average earnings and debt of $48,695 and $38,073 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 289 information technology gra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,581 and $29,351 respectively.
This year’s “Schools for a Bachelor’s Highly Focused on IT Major in Nebraska” ranking analyzed 2 colleges that offered a degree in information technology.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in information technology.
